Evaluating Your Outdoor Room and Demands
Just how do you visualize using your outside area? Assume about whether you desire a comfortable area for family members events, a quiet resort for analysis, or a vibrant location for enjoyable buddies. Examine the layout of your yard-- take into consideration the sunlight's path, existing trees, and any type of slopes that might influence your design. You'll also intend to check local zoning regulations and HOA policies to assure conformity with any restrictions.
Take into consideration how much maintenance you're ready to devote to, as this will certainly affect your design selections. By clearly defining your vision and requires, you'll establish a solid foundation for your deck installation project, ensuring it enhances your outside experience and fits flawlessly right into your way of life.

Understanding Local Building Regulations and Laws
Understanding local building ordinance and laws is vital, as these guidelines validate your deck is safe and certified. Prior to starting your project, you'll want to contact your local building division. They'll offer standards on products, dimensions, and structural requirements specific to your area. These codes typically vary by area, so it's crucial to recognize the precise guidelines that put on you.
You may require to obtain authorizations before building and construction begins, which can include submitting comprehensive strategies of your deck. This process warranties your design meets safety requirements and zoning laws. In addition, policies might determine trouble ranges from home lines or existing structures.
Disregarding these codes can result in pricey fines or the requirement for alterations in the future. Take the time to study and understand what's needed in your location-- it'll conserve you migraines down the line and validate your deck is built to last.

Evaluating Ground Conditions
As you plan for deck setup, examining ground conditions is important to assure a steady and lasting framework. Beginning by checking the soil kind; sandy or loosened dirts might need additional support. Look for drainage problems, as standing water can weaken your deck's foundation with look at more info time. If the ground is uneven, consider leveling it to give a strong base for visit this site right here your deck. Look for any type of obstructions like tree origins or huge rocks that could interfere with installment. Also, assess the closeness of nearby structures, as this can affect your deck's design and security. By taking the time to completely assess these variables, you'll lay a solid foundation for your deck, inevitably ensuring its toughness and efficiency.

Budgeting for Your Deck Job
Prior to diving right into your deck project, it's important to establish a practical budget that covers all facets of the installation. Beginning by identifying the products you want to use-- timber, composite, or PVC-- each comes with various cost factors. Variable in labor prices if you're employing professionals, or take into consideration the devices and supplies needed for a do it yourself technique.
Do not fail to remember to consist of permits and assessments, which can differ by area. It's sensible to set apart an added 10-15% for unforeseen expenses that might develop throughout the process.
Finally, believe about any kind of bonus, like barriers, lighting, or furniture, that can improve your deck's functionality and appearances. By creating an extensive budget, you'll guarantee you not just stay on track economically but likewise why not try here create the exterior space you've pictured.
